The National Gasohol Commission bases its support for a national gasohol program on its understanding that agriculture can unlock renewable energy resources and allow us to preserve the scarce nonrenewables for future chemical and technical work. Sugar and starch crops can be fractured to produce alcohols, ethanol, and methanol. By using land now in the soil bank and developing an alcohol-producing capability, agriculture can provide needed foodstuffs as well as fuels. The US should follow the example Brazil is setting of replacing oil dependence with agriculture. (DCK)
